Number of Sexual Partners and Sexual Activity Effect on Incidence of Syphilis in Women Sex Workers Commercial in Medan City
Syphilis is an infectious disease caused by treponema pallidum. Syphilis is still a health problem in the world and even syphilis is still a major cause of perinatal morbidity and mortality in many countries. Syphilis infects around 12 million people worldwide every year. The prevalence of syphilis in the female population of sex workers (WPS) infected with HIV is 16.7 percent while in WPS that is not infected with HIV 9.47 percent. The purpose of this study was to analyze the effect of the number of sexual partners and sexual activity on the events of syphilis in WPS in Medan. This research design case control with a total sample of 76 consists of 38 cases and 38 controls. The results showed that there was the influence of the number of sexual partners (p <0.001) and sexual activity (p <0.003) on the events of syphilis in WPS. In the number of sexual partners with the value of OR = 17.077 means that WPS suffering from syphilis has 17.077 times it is likely to have more than four customers per week compared to WPS who do not suffer from syphilis. Whereas in sexual activity, the value of OR = 4,429 means that WPS suffering from syphilis 4.429 times the possibility of using sexual activity more than or equal to two categories compared to WPS that does not suffer from syphilis. Suggestions This study to the Indonesian Family Planning Association (PKBI) is expected to carry out health education about the use of condoms and loyal to one partner to WPS and sex customers so that syphilis transmission does not increase
Implementation of Patient Safety Program in the Emergency Installation of H. Adam Malik General Hospital Medan
Patient Safety Program stipulated in the Minister of Health Regulation of the Republic of Indonesia No. 11 of 2017 namely Patient Safety Standards; Patient safety goals, and 7 steps towards patient safety. 8 Contributor Factors in Patient Safety are external factors, organization and management, physical environment, teamwork, officers, tasks, patients, and communication. This study uses qualitative research with a phenomenological approach by conducting in-depth interviews of several health workers at the Adam Malik Hospital Medan. Implementation of patient identification using 2 identities and is used for confirmation before the procedure, the implementation of effective communication is done by doing readback before carrying out the procedure, aware of high alert drugs by prescribing drugs into pharmacy, then drugs are formulated by pharmacy and before being given to patients with double checks, ensuring the accuracy of location, procedure and patients by site marking on body parts and signed in the medical recording, preventing the infection of medical Reducing the risk of patients falling by giving yellow bracelets and assistance to patients. In external contributors, the regulations used by Adam Malik Hospital are adapted from the Law of the Republic of Indonesia and the Regulation of the Minister of Health of the Republic of Indonesia, organizations and management support the staff in carrying out patient safety programs, the hospital environment is appropriate but there are several facilities that must be improved, the team's work has been running without difficulties. Teachers’ Knowledge and Usage of Ethnomathematics in Asokwa Municipality (Kumasi) of Ashanti Region of Ghana
This study investigated teachers’ knowledge and usage of ethnomathematics in Asokwa Municipality (Kumasi) in the Ashanti region of Ghana. The triangulation design of the mixed method was used. Purposive sampling was used to select all the 62 mathematics teachers from all the public junior high schools in the municipality. Results from the data analysis showed that mathematics teachers in Asokwa Municipality possess a high level of knowledge of ethnomathematics, with an overall mean score of 3.68 and a standard deviation of 0.61. The study recommended that Ghana Tertiary Education Commission (GTEC) should ensure that teachers’ colleges of education train mathematics teachers on the integration of ethnomathematics in the teaching of mathematic
The Three Neighbors in The Room: A Study of Harold Pinter
In order to analyze Harold Pinter’s, play The Room, this essay examines the importance of Slavoj Zizek's three sorts of neighbor theory. The play's social relationships and power structures are insightfully interpreted in this essay by considering the play's characters and themes through the eyes of the play's imagined, symbolic, and real neighbors. The play The Room is more than simply a portrayal of social connections, the paper says, but a complex examination of the ways in which power, desire, and suffering interact in the human experience. Zizek's theory provides a helpful framework for evaluating the play's issues and repercussions
Developing Life Skills with Digital Comic Books to Improve Students' Critical Thinking Abilities in Science Subject
This research aims to develop a life skills-based science material digital comic book teaching material product based on life skills that is feasible, practical and effective to use. This research uses development research (R&D) with a 4D model (Define, Design, Development, and Disseminate) with research subjects of 24 class IV students at SDN 068006 Medan. Data collection techniques use observation, tests, questionnaires and documentation. The results of the research produced feasibility with an average percentage of 91% in the "Very Feasible" category, the practicality test percentage was 79% in the "Practical" category. Next, test effectiveness through student pretest and posttest scores with an N-Gain of 0.51 for the "Effective" criterion. So, it can be concluded that digital comic book teaching materials based on life skills can be used in the learning process
Externality Value of Waste Power Plant (PLTSa) in TPA Terjun Medan Marelan Using Benefit Transfer Method
In Indonesia, waste has become a national issue due to the old view that waste management is only collected, transferred, and disposed of in landfills. Several big cities in Indonesia also face the same problem. The open dumping of waste at the landfill in TPA Terjun Medan Marelan has resulted in negative environmental externalities that continue to get worse for the people living in the vicinity. The external costs of TPA Terjun Medan Marelan will be studied in this study. Residents living around the TPA are the research subjects. In this study, replacement costs and the cost of illness will be determined as a logical tool for calculating the total cost of externalities. Externality costs at the TPA Terjun Medan Marelan are calculated using benefit transfers. Given the difficulties and high costs associated with valuing actual costs, the benefit transfer method was developed as an alternative method for assessing externalities using scores from studies of similar circumstances or characteristics conducted elsewhere. This study focuses on estimating the costs of externalities related to the feasibility of a waste power plant (PLTSa) project using the benefit transfer method from the PLTSa project at TPA Benowo Surabaya, which is then applied to the PLTSa project plan at TPA Terjun Medan Marelan. The study found that the existence of the TPA Benowo Surabaya has a negative impact not only on the environment of the residents but also on its social and economic aspects. Sharpening Accounting Skills with Games: A Literature Review on Game-Based Accounting Learning
This research aims to provide a comprehensive literature review on the use of games in accounting learning, both in manual and digital formats. Currently, students experience a decline in concentration when learning accounting concepts, necessitating more engaging and practical learning alternatives. Therefore, many educators have begun developing games relevant to accounting education to address this issue. This article is a Systematic Literature Review (SLR). The study explores 17 articles on accounting games (both manual and digital) published in accounting journals in the Scopus database over a period of 2002 to 2022. Through this research, the author aims to provide a quick reference for accounting educators to gain insights into the types of games available to enhance students pedagogical abilities. In this study, the author strives to provide as comprehensive details as possible regarding the games and activities that can be conducted in accounting learning. It is hoped that this research can assist educators in developing more effective and enjoyable learning methods for students
The Effect of RAFT Strategy Assisted by Graphic Images on the Students’ Achievement in Writing
The objective of this research was to find out the significant effect of RAFT strategy assisted by graphic images on the students’ achievement in writing. The Research used in this study was an experimental research. This research design was conducted at SMA Al-ULUM Medan, located on Jalan Tuasan No.35, Kecamatan Medan Tembung. The population of this research was the classes at eleven grade in academic year 2016/2017, which consisted of 2 classes, 51 students. The researcher took two classes by using total random sampling, XI-IPS was as the control class that consisted of 22 students and XI IPA was as the experimental class which involved 29 students. Each class was given a pre-test, treatment, and post-test. The control class was taught by using lecture method, while the experimental class was treated by using RAFT strategy. The instrument of this research was written test. The data were analyzed by using t-test formula. Then, the result showed that the students taught using by using RAFT Strategy got the higher score than those taught by using lecture method. In conclusion, there was the significant effect on the students’ achievement in writing by using RAFT Strategy Assisted by Graphic Image
